Brief Summary: The purpose of this study is to investigate the difference in late radiation morbidity between hypofractionated and standard fractionated breast irradiation given to women operated with breast conservation for early breast cancer.
Detailed Description: The randomization is between 50 Gy/25 fractions, 2.0 Gy per fraction, 5 fractions weekly, and 40 Gy/15 fractions, 2.67 Gy per fraction, 5 fractions weekly. The primary endpoint is late radiation morbidity; secondly, we want to investigate the frequency of local recurrences, and try to establish a genetic risk profile for development of late radiation morbidity.

The hypothesis is that women operated with breast conserving strategy for early breast cancer can be offered moderately hypofractionated radiotherapy without developing more late radiation morbidity compared to standard fractionated radiotherapy.
